What Is 20 Boost Clover?
20 Boost Clover is a classic-style slot from Felix Gaming built around fruit symbols, line-based wins, a Clover wild, and a Dollar Sign scatter. It is designed as a more flexible retro slot rather than a modern bonus-heavy release, so the focus is on base-game adjustments and clean reel behaviour instead of layered free spins systems.
The key twist is the Line Boost option. This allows you to increase selected paylines, or all paylines, by 2x, 3x, or 5x. That does not come free, of course. The boosted lines increase your stake and raise the effective cost of the spin, with boosted bets reaching roughly 200% to 500% of the original amount you selected.
That makes 20 Boost Clover more strategic than it first appears. You can keep it simple, or you can deliberately increase variance and line value depending on how aggressively you want to play.

The Line Boost Feature Is the Real Selling Point
The Line Boost option is the feature that actually matters here. Instead of relying on a standard bonus-round trigger, 20 Boost Clover gives you a way to increase the payout potential of individual paylines or the full line set.
You can apply a 2x, 3x, or 5x multiplier to selected lines or all lines, but the trade-off is obvious: your stake rises significantly. Depending on how aggressively you configure it, the cost of a spin can jump to roughly double, triple, or even five times the original amount.
That changes the game in a meaningful way. It gives you more direct control over how conservative or aggressive the session feels. For some players, that is more useful than a passive free spins mechanic because it lets you actively shape the risk profile rather than waiting for a feature trigger.
It also means bankroll discipline matters more than the classic visuals suggest. If you keep boosting lines without adjusting your session size, the balance can disappear faster than expected.
Expanding Wilds and Scatter Payouts
Outside the Line Boost option, the other key features are the Expanding Wild and the Dollar Sign scatter payouts.
Expanding Wild
The Clover wild can expand and act as a substitute across the reels, which is important in a slot that depends on line value and classic symbol matching. Without that mechanic, the game would be much flatter. With it, even standard-looking spins can open into better coverage and stronger combinations.
It is not an overly complicated feature, but it is exactly the kind of upgrade a classic fruit slot needs. It improves hit potential without cluttering the reel logic.
Dollar Sign Scatter
The Dollar Sign scatter is the slot’s direct-value symbol. Instead of mainly existing to unlock a feature, it can pay on its own, with the top listed payout reaching 500x the total stake for 5 scatters.
That matters because it gives the game another path to stronger returns outside the line-boosted wins. It also helps offset the fact that the max win ceiling is only 2,000x, which is modest by modern standards.
